diff src/plugins/fts-solr/fts-backend-solr.c @ 8519:f456043e10d3 HEAD

fts-solr: Minor bugfix
author Timo Sirainen <tss@iki.fi>
date Sat, 06 Dec 2008 00:21:07 +0200
parents 5cc1c4f3d38b
children b9faf4db2a9f
line wrap: on
line diff
--- a/src/plugins/fts-solr/fts-backend-solr.c	Sat Dec 06 00:20:02 2008 +0200
+++ b/src/plugins/fts-solr/fts-backend-solr.c	Sat Dec 06 00:21:07 2008 +0200
@@ -351,7 +351,7 @@
 	ARRAY_TYPE(mailbox_virtual_patterns) includes_arr, excludes_arr;
 	struct mail_namespace *ns;
 	const struct mailbox_virtual_pattern *includes, *excludes;
-	unsigned int i, inc_count, exc_count, len;
+	unsigned int i, inc_count, exc_count;
 	string_t *fq;
 
 	t_array_init(&includes_arr, 16);
@@ -387,7 +387,7 @@
 	}
 	exc_count = I_MIN(FTS_SOLR_MAX_BOX_EXC_PATTERNS, exc_count);
 	for (i = 0; i < exc_count; i++) {
-		if (str_len(fq) > len)
+		if (str_len(fq) > 0)
 			str_append_c(fq, ' ');
 		str_append_c(fq, '(');
 		str_append(fq, "-box:");